Countrywide cold conditions are anticipated both morning and overnight with a ground frost on windshielded areas. *IMPACTS* Windy conditions, coupled with cold mornings and evenings may affect the body’s health, with colds, influenza, and fever, as well as asthma, being common. Poultry producers should note that broilers are sensitive to temperature variations. Crops may be affected by ground frost in frost-prone areas. The wind factor and current dry vegetative state increase the propagation of veldt fires. *ACTIONS TO TAKE* Dress appropriately to keep warm especially overnight. If braziers are to be used to keep warm, please ensure the room is well ventilated as these have the potential of causing carbon monoxide poisoning. Poultry producers should check temperature levels regularly and adjustments made to reduce bird mortality and increase productivity. Consider frost mitigation measures such as irrigating overnight.
